The Punjab 1100 E-Taxi Scheme Eligibility 2025 launched under the leadership of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z, is one of the most ambitious initiatives aimed at supporting jobless youth, professional drivers, and low-income families. Through this program, electric taxis (e-bikes, e-rickshaws, and electric cars) will be provided at heavily subsidized rates, allowing thousands of eligible applicants to shift from fuel-based vehicles to eco-friendly transport.
Unlike previous schemes that provided vehicles outright, this program follows a “Public-Private Partnership Financing Model” in collaboration with Bank of Punjab (BOP) and other lending institutions. Applicants will not be required to pay the full price, instead, they will contribute only a small down payment, while the rest will be covered through government subsidy and easy monthly installments.
The Punjab Government has confirmed that 50% of the taxis will be allocated to working women, while the remaining 50% will go to male drivers, including Uber, Careem, InDrive drivers, Rickshaw owners, and Transport Union members. Eligibility Criteria for Punjab 1100 E-Taxi Scheme 2025:
To qualify for the scheme, an applicant must meet all of the following requirements:
- Must be a domicile holder of Punjab province
- Age limit between 20 to 55 years
- Must possess a valid LTV/HTV driving license
- Experience in professional driving (Careem/Uber/Taxi/Rickshaw) will be preferred
- Applicants should not already own a commercial vehicle
- Female working professionals and job-seekers will get 50% reserved quota
- Applicants must provide proof of income for installment repayment
- Applicant should not be involved in criminal cases

Required Documents 2025:
Keep these documents ready before applying:
- CNIC (Computerized National Identity Card)
- Punjab Domicile
- Valid LTV / HTV Driving License
- Recent Photograph
- Proof of Residence (Utility Bill / Rent Agreement)
- Bank Account Details (Preferably Bank of Punjab)
- Income Certificate or Guarantee Letter
How Selection Will Be Finalized?
The Punjab Transport Department and Bank of Punjab will jointly verify applications. Selection will be based on:
- Driving Experience & License Verification
- Income and Installment Affordability Assessment
- Employment Status (Employed / Self-Employed / Jobless)
- Category-Based Reservation (Women, Disabled, Youth)
- Police Character Certificate (No Criminal Record)
Only those meeting all conditions will be placed in the Final Approved Applicant List.
